Chapter 185 Apology


From the moment that first mouthy woman and the fatty smashed into the wall, Lou Feng wasn't the least bit surprised, or rather, he had anticipated it all along.

And when Zhou Cheng was swung by Ji Jue and thrown out, grazing his head as he flew, Lou Feng's eyelids started to twitch uncontrollably.

What a relief that I reacted quickly and kept my distance!

Even so, he looked at Zhou Cheng not far away and still felt uneasy.

Lou Feng's brows furrowed again and again, stepping back more and more, protecting everyone in front of his chest wasn't enough, he pushed himself further into the corner.

Others might not be clear about it, taking the previous events as a joke to mock themselves, but how could he, having experienced it firsthand, not know?

Once Ji Jue, that psychopath, starts a fight, he doesn't recognize anyone—not caring about life or death!

You've never been raked by machine-gun fire and Fuel Element Bombs, if you want to seek death, that's fine; just don't get your blood on me!

My tailor-made suit is very difficult to clean!

Meanwhile, not far away, complaints were belatedly voiced.

"Despicable!"

"A sneak attack!"

"Shameless!"

Watching Ji Jue shamelessly starting the fight without any sportsmanship, and even before they could react, Zhou Cheng was almost crippled; the rest of them were shocked and burst out in anger.

As for Ji Jue, he couldn't care less.

He even felt like cleaning out his ears.

Isn't this normal?

Isn't this what a fight is? Use whatever you have, whatever's useful, use it; even fools know that the Embers are weakest in a surprise attack, you have to strike hard and strike first, finish them off or cripple them.

How big of a fool would I have to be to engage these Equipment Warriors in an open and fair fight?

"Who's next?"

Ji Jue kicked aside the shattered table and walked toward the crowd, offering friendly advice, "I suggest you don't fight one-on-one, if you want to win, better come at me together."

But before that, he had already made a vicious move!

Mercury surged, enveloping his body.

Within it, a hardened mercury bead quietly dissolved, and then thick armor emerged, with motors whirring and roaring, the mass of hundreds of kilograms plowed into the crowd like a shell.

It was like shattering glass, crushing some invisible barrier.

And before the words had even settled, Ji Jue's fist had already slammed straight into the face of the foremost person, but suddenly, the opponent reacted swiftly, trying to arch back to dodge.

The pupils flashed with Spiritual Light identical to Ji Jue's.

Transcendent Vision!

Accelerating the operation of consciousness, thereby slowing down the perceived world, it was the same blessing!

From this dodging maneuver, the man couldn't help but want to sneer—All special Embers, you really think you're the only one who has it, just wait until I show you how...

Bang!

A muffled sound suddenly erupted.

In the slowed time, Ji Jue clearly saw the face, full of scoffing contorting, pupils dilating, blood vessels surfacing, almost popping out of the eyes.

A scream interminably stretched.

Then, he pulled back the foot he had planted in the other's groin.

Filled with puzzlement.

Come on, the guy charges at you and you're doing the Iron Plate Bridge splits, offering your crotch on a silver platter, what the hell are you thinking!

And I thought you were wearing the Golden Bell Shield and the Iron Cloth Shirt!

Before he could fall to the ground, a Mercury Arm sprung out from Ji Jue's back, grabbing his ankle, whirling him around like a mop, and flinging him into the air, sweeping through!

Dull thuds were constant.

In a sudden, the Ember Chosen One behind Ji Jue shrank back to avoid, then his right hand lit up with electricity, a knuckle-duster appeared and stabbed toward Ji Jue's lower back!

Glaring sparks and terrifying power bestowed upon it, colliding straight with the Mercury Armor.

An explosive roar!

Yet, not even a crack appeared on the crystal coating of the Mercury Armor's surface, the momentary turbulence dissipating quickly in the liquid, reforming once more.

And another auxiliary arm was already shooting out.

Toward his chin.

An uppercut!

Boom!

A figure was launched into the ceiling, leaving only twitching legs in shock.

"Kill him! Kill him for me!"

From within the cracked wall, the woman who had finally struggled free, clutching the split on her face, cried out in a muffled scream, her appearance growing more ferocious.

Rings on her fingers sparked with light.

In the void, the towering figure materialized, like a giant spirit, its massive hand slamming down!

Mercury coursed and shifted on Ji Jue's body, rising up to withstand.

A thunderous sound.

The ground broke, the building shook, and a sudden fierce strike created a crack in the pillar of Mercury!

"What the hell is that?"

Ji Jue swung a broken chair leg, picked up from the ground, whistling out like an arrow toward her face, but it was blocked by an invisible barrier, clattering to the ground.

Only Ji Jue's hand was left suspended in mid-air.

Seemingly futile.

The woman sneered, about to say something, only to hear the wall behind her explode.

An armored vehicle crashed through the wall and slammed into her without reservation, continuous breaking sounds indicating how many defenses were shattered in an instant.

Amidst screams, she was once more flung away.

Towards the hand Ji Jue had extended.

As if she was willingly thrusting her neck into Ji Jue's grasp.

"You're the one with the issues!"

That was the last thing she heard.

The spiritual impact unforgivingly burst forth, instantly piercing her body, disrupting the Matrix, shaking the blessings, inflicting destruction!
